A circuit contains two 1.5 volt batteries and a bulb with a resistance of 3 ohms.

Now, let's assume the batteries to eb arranged in series and in same polarities.

So, net voltage becomes = 1.5 + 1.5 = 3 V.

Now, current will be :

i =  \dfrac{voltage}{resistance}

 \implies i =  \dfrac{3}{3}

 \implies i =  1 \: amp

So, current through circuit is 1 ampere.
